Overview
Gion Karyo is a restaurant located in the southern part of Gion Machi, Higashiyama-ku, Kyoto City, Kyoto Prefecture.
It is a 5-minute walk from Gion-Shijo Station.
The restaurant has 14 counter seats, 1 private room, and 4 table seats on the second floor.
At this restaurant, you can enjoy kaiseki cuisine using seasonal ingredients.
Each dish is accompanied by a detailed explanation, and the characteristic of the restaurant is its careful arrangement and deep flavor.
Original sake is also available, and it pairs exceptionally well with the cuisine.
The atmosphere inside the restaurant is also pleasant, and you can enjoy your meal in private rooms or at the counter seats, which prioritize a sense of privacy.
One highly recommended menu item is the "kamameshi" (rice cooked in an iron pot).
You can choose from three different types, and all of them are exquisite, allowing you to enjoy various ingredients such as seasonal cherry shrimp and spicy cod roe.
The dishes made with seasonal ingredients and Kyoto vegetables are also appealing.
The chefs at Gion Karyo are particular about the ingredients and craftsmanship.
Each dish is carefully prepared, and their deliciousness is truly impressive.
In particular, the eel dish is tender and has an elegant flavor, making it a must-try item.
